Indoor air removal costs can vary widely depending upon the extent of contamination and the methods employed. In Dubai/UAE, it's wise to consult a professional to assess your specific situation as regulations like those by the UAE Ministry of Climate Change and Environment (MOCCAE) may apply.
For starters, the cost for an initial inspection ranges from AED 500 to AED 2,000. This usually includes air quality testing, moisture assessment, and a preliminary evaluation of potential sources of contamination. Once you have received the results, further actions like air purification systems or mold remediation might be recommended. Get the AC unit professionally cleaned and checked for any water intrusion or mold growth. 2. Consider installing a high-efficiency particulate air (HEPA) filter in your HVAC system to improve overall air quality. 3. Ensure proper ventilation throughout your home, especially in kitchens and bathrooms where moisture can accumulate. The actual cost of these actions will depend on the specifics but typically, a full remediation process including air purification systems could range from AED 5,000 to AED 20,000 or more.
